About CompX International Inc.

CompX International Inc. manufactures and sells security products and recreational marine components primarily in North America. It operates in two segments, Security Products and Marine Components. The Security Products segment manufactures mechanical and electrical cabinet locks, and other locking mechanisms used in various applications, including ignition systems, mailboxes, file cabinets, desk drawers, tool storage cabinets, high security medical cabinetry, integrated inventory and access control secured narcotics boxes, electrical circuit panels, storage compartments, gas station security, and vending and cash containment machines. This segment also offers disc and pin tumbler locks; and CompX eLock and StealthLock electronic locks for drug storage and other valuables. The Marine Components segment manufactures and distributes wake enhancement systems, stainless steel exhaust components, gauges, throttle controls, and related hardware and accessories; trim tabs, steering wheels and billet aluminum accessories; original equipment and aftermarket stainless steel exhaust headers, exhaust pipes, mufflers and other exhaust components; GPS speedometers and tachometers; mechanical and electronic controls and throttles; dash panels, LED indicators and wire harnesses; and grab handles, pin cleats and other accessories; fabricated metal products; and related hardware and accessories for ski/wakeboard boats and performance boats, as well as for the recreational marine and other industries. The company offers its products to recreational transportation, postal, office and institutional furniture, cabinetry, tool storage, healthcare, and other industries. It sells its products directly to original equipment manufacturers, as well as through distributors. The company was incorporated in 1993 and is based in Dallas, Texas. CompX International Inc. operates as a subsidiary of NL Industries, Inc.
